Orphan Number: 5751
Orphan: Ellen WILSON
Mother:WILSON, Catherine
Father:John, Wilson
Mother's ship:Boadecia
Father's ship:Boadecia
Age when admitted:12yrs
Date admitted:19 Feb 1836
Date discharged:8 Dec 1845
Institution(s):Queens Orphan School
Discharged to: mother
Remarks: mother married Samuel Warrington 1 Apr 1844
References: SWD7, 28

Ellen Wilson arrived in Hobart from Edinburgh, Scotland with her four sisters; Mary Ann, Margaret, Jane and Charlotte, her brother John, and her sister-in-law, Catherine from the ship Boadicea.  

The parents noted on her record are in fact her brother and sister-in-law.  John and Catherine Wilson left Hobart and settled in the Port Phillip District in 1836.

Unfortunately, as was pointed out to me by Kerry Graves, who is researching the passengers of the Boadicea, this record for Ellen is incorrect.  Ellen Wilson from the Boadicea was not discharged on 8 December 1845 and her mother did not marry Samuel Warrington - that is the Ellen whose mother was a convict on the Hydery and is Orphan 5752.  There has been a mistake.

I ask that Ellen Wilson from the Boadicea story be properly remembered. Her story will form part of the family history I am writing.

Ellen was actually discharged into the care of her sister Mary Ann and her husband James George.  Ellen emigrated with James George, Mary Ann and sister Charlotte to New Zealand in 1840.

I have full details of Ellen's family tree in New Zealand. She married and had a large family.
